A Nothing-branded laptop? Some imagine it this way (and it’s stunning)

The visual identity of Nothing has managed to revive the transparent aesthetics that characterized technology around the late 1990s and the early 2000s.

The company of Carl Pei has built the brand’s philosophy around a clean minimalist aesthetic and the showcasing of internal components, often opting for a colorless palette and bold contrasts.

For quite some time the company’s products have inspired a broad group of creatives, leading to amateur concepts for external batteries, headphones, vacuum cleaners and turntables. Up to now, however, there has been no substantial interpretation dedicated to the world of laptops.

Designer imagines the Nothing Book, behold the wonder

The independent designer Nikita Bukoros has decided to fill this gap by conceiving the “Nothing Book“, a laptop designed specifically for gamers and content creators.

This is an unofficial stylistic exploration, detached from the parent company, which nonetheless captures its essence. Bukoros describes his creation as a true piece of industrial art.

The bottom, completely transparent chassis showcases the device’s technical complexity, revealing the motherboard, the cooling system with visible fans and the entire internal architecture in a hypnotic composition. This stylistic choice closely echoes the visual charm of classic gaming desktop PC cases, bringing such elaboration into an extremely compact and portable format.

A top-tier set of ports and accessories

A distinctive design element of the Nothing Book is the secondary display tucked into the lid. This external screen breaks the monotony of traditional laptops, allowing essential information on battery status, text messages, symbols and emojis to be displayed, all rendered with the brand’s characteristic dot-matrix font.

Accompanying these features are side-firing speakers and a robust port set to ensure maximum practicality in daily use, including HDMI, USB, USB-C and the wired power input.

The concept even moves beyond monochrome, offering the laptop in versions with vivid tones such as deep red, cool green, pale pink and a magnetic tea-leaf green.

To complete the designer’s imagined ecosystem there is a coordinated charging base, designed to enhance the machine’s geometry and to display a specific animation on the external display while charging.

An ongoing wait

The project develops an idea Carl Pei had hinted at during the very early steps of his company, a hypothesis long invoked by fans but never realized so far.

While enthusiasts wonder whether a device like this will ever go into mass production, this concept clearly demonstrates that there is strong demand for bold solutions in a hardware sector often characterized by lines far too prudent and predictable.
